- 博客(4)
- 资源 (9)
- 收藏
- 关注
转载 经典算法实现及思想
其实大家都知道,编程语言只是实现程序的工具,现在的各种编程语言令人眼花缭乱,但是算法和设计思想是通用的。最近在博客园看到一个不错的博客,对算法的讲解非常不错,分享一下转载:算法洗脑系列:http://www.cnblogs.com/huangxincheng/category/340148.html转载:算法速成系列:http://www.cnblogs.com/huangxinche
2015-01-27 14:24:19 456
原创 外排序
适用环境:文件过大,内存限制为一次只能读取部分数据本例是个简单的外排序,相对排序效率过低,10000条数据排序时间在18000ms左右,仅作学习理解用import java.io.BufferedReader;import java.io.BufferedWriter;import java.io.File;import java.io.FileReader;import java
2015-01-16 16:55:00 421
原创 服务设计模式-客户端与服务之间的交互(请求/响应模式)
交互方式:客户端与Web服务进行通信的最基本方式就是通过点对点连接交互模式:模式名称描述请求/响应模式当服务接收到请求时,就开始处理,并通过同一个客户端连接来返回结果请求/确认模式当服务接收到请求时,先将请求转发至一个后台进程,并返回一个确认消息给客户端,该确认消息中包含一个唯一的请求标识符(方便客户端获取处理结果)媒体类型协
2015-01-15 17:08:13 4041
原创 快速排序算法
思想:快速排序采用的是分治思想(分而治之)优点:速度快,效率高时间复杂度:平均运行时间O(nlogn)实现原理:选取一个基准元素,通过一趟排序把要排序的数组分割成两部分,前半部分比基准元素都要小,后半部分比基准元素都要大,然后分别对前半部分和后半部分进行递归排序下面的代码采用Java递归实现/** * * 快速排序-选一个基准元素,然后分别从后(查找比基准元素大的)从前
2015-01-15 16:55:07 413
Apache-Velocity
2015-02-28
plupload+jquery+java多文件上传下载功能
2014-10-31
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人